Granary Road Active Learning Park – GRAND OPENING

The Granary Road Active Learning Park is celebrating this year’s grand opening on May 7! The Granary Road Active Learning Park is full of informative tools, including trivia questions, education walls, games and activities that will energize, entertain and educate! With so many fun features and one-of-a-kind play areas, whether you’re an animal lover, bug fanatic or gardener, there’s something for everyone!

EXHIBITS

Ant Farm Adventure: This exhibit features a 4-storey structure with slides, ant eggs, statues and climbing nets. You’ll learn about ant anatomy, ant colonies and all about life from an ant’s point of view.

Arachnid Web: With spider swings and a giant web climber, this exhibit will teach about spider webs, the anatomy of an arachnid and various types of spiders.

Bat Cave Hang Out: This exhibit takes you through education tunnels with real aged bats and an echolocation bat maze teaching about baby bats, bat diets, and the spooky vampire bat.

Bee Hive Honeycomb: This exhibit will explore the tools of a beekeeper including a real beekeeper suit, life inside a bee hive and fascinating facts about bees.

Chicken Coop: The chicken coop is home to numerous chickens and hens, and teaches about egg anatomy, the reproduction cycle and fun facts about chickens!

Cropland Grow Row: Here we have huge sand pits for kids to play while being surrounded by barley, wheat, canola and rye. You will learn about Alberta’s agriculture and the cultivation of crops.

Farm Friends Petting Zoo: The working farm is home to goats, pigs, alpacas, bunnies, a pony, a miniature pony, sheep, a donkey, a peacock, turkeys, chicken, and even two cute little barn kittens.

Frog Pond Fun Pad: Featuring in-ground trampolines and lily pad spinners, this exhibit teaches about the 4 main stages of frog metamorphosis, frog anatomy, different species of frogs and fun facts about frog skin.

Mushroom Meander: This exhibit takes you through an enchanted mushroom forest where you get to explore the anatomy of the mushroom, poisonous mushrooms and learn about mushroom DNA.

Orchard Treehouse: The orchard features a giant apple slide, pear slide and a suspension bridge, taking you through a fruit fantasy land teaching about the growth cycle of fruit trees, anatomy of an apple, and lots of other fun facts.

Wetland Discovery: The wetlands feature a terrarium and dock home to many amphibians, insects and plants with the goal of teaching about Alberta’s ecosystem and its inhabitants.
